WebP lossy may not catch on, but it isn't pointless. Compared to JPEG, in return for a muddier image (to my eyes, at least) you get alpha support. As Google is one of the biggest distributors of images on the Internet, I think the real purpose is to pay less for licensing JPEG.

WebP lossless seems much less useful to me. Unless there's licensing issues I'm not aware of, it seems pretty pointless.
